Transaction 3e073d70f81b794e52b4729a60d644f6843fd01e7882c59aedd99a0e593edcc4

1 Input
2 Outputs
  • 3e073d70f81b794e52b4729a60d644f6843fd01e7882c59aedd99a0e593edcc4:0
  • value  17371
    address  3EWBNyznef39Se9r2kQhdKQbHtF31birAv
  • 3e073d70f81b794e52b4729a60d644f6843fd01e7882c59aedd99a0e593edcc4:1
  • value  4881
    address  bc1qzyuth2pkxc9ntplajny3n2ksp99uarqlrnen6e